#742069 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#742069 is composed of 45.5% red, 12.5%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.4% magenta, 9.5%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 307.9 degrees, a saturation of 56.8% and a lightness of 29%. #742069 color hex could be obtained by blending #e840d2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#742069

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080208 is the darkest color, while #fdf8f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#742069

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c484c is the less saturated color, while #90047e is the most saturated one.
